CVE-2026-64319

Description
In the Linux kernel, the following vulnerability has been resolved: nvmet-auth: validate reply message payload bounds against transfer length nvmet_auth_reply() accesses the variable-length rval[] array using attacker-controlled hl (hash length) and dhvlen (DH value length) fields without verifying they fit within the allocated buffer of tl bytes. A malicious NVMe-oF initiator can craft a DHCHAP_REPLY message with a small transfer length but large hl/dhvlen values, causing out-of-bounds heap reads when the target processes the DH public key (rval + 2*hl) or performs the host response memcmp. With DH authentication configured, the OOB pointer is passed directly to sg_init_one() and read by crypto_kpp_compute_shared_secret(), reaching up to 526 bytes past the buffer. This is exploitable pre-authentication. Add bounds validation ensuring sizeof(*data) + 2*hl + dhvlen <= tl before any access to the variable-length fields.
